White House Signals Imminent Putin Summit After Moscow Achievement

Date:

The Trump administration has signaled that a summit with Putin could occur imminently following significant achievement in recent Moscow diplomatic efforts. The development builds on special envoy Witkoff’s productive discussions with Russian leadership, which Trump praised as making substantial progress toward conflict resolution.
Witkoff’s successful three-hour engagement has created new momentum for resolving the Ukraine crisis through high-level diplomatic contact. The special envoy’s mission explored various aspects of potential peace arrangements while addressing obstacles that have prevented meaningful progress. Trump’s social media statements emphasized coordination with European allies who support bringing the conflict to conclusion.
Trump’s strategy emphasizes the unique role that direct leader-to-leader communication can play in resolving complex international conflicts. The planned diplomatic sequence prioritizes bilateral engagement with Putin before expanding to trilateral discussions that include Ukrainian participation. This approach recognizes both the importance of focused negotiation and the need for comprehensive representation.
The diplomatic outreach coincides with intensified economic pressure on Russia through sanctions targeting countries that continue supporting Moscow through oil purchases. Trump’s decision to impose additional tariffs on Indian goods demonstrates the administration’s willingness to use economic tools alongside diplomatic engagement. This dual approach acknowledges that successful diplomacy requires both incentives for cooperation and consequences for continued support of aggression.
